Production Test Technician 3

Northrop Grumman Northrop Grumman · Aerospace · San Diego, CA +1 · Manufacturing and Production

Production Test Technician for Northrop Grumman's F35 CNI team, responsible for testing, troubleshooting, and repairing CNI systems and hardware. Requires operating test equipment, interpreting technical documentation, and reporting test data. Must be able to lift 30 lbs, pay attention to detail, work in a team, and meet production goals with limited supervision. Requires High School Diploma/GED, 4 years of industry experience, RF electronics testing/troubleshooting experience, MS Office proficiency, US Citizenship, and the ability to obtain a Secret clearance.

What you'd actually do

  1. Test, troubleshoot, and repair CNI systems and hardware following written test procedures and provide feedback to engineering as needed for process improvements.
  2. Operate test equipment, environmental chambers, multimeters, oscilloscopes, network/signal analyzers, signal generators, power supplies, torque wrenches, etc.
  3. Read and interpret schematics, engineering drawings, technical publications, maintenance manuals, and written instructions to troubleshoot, repair, and assemble modules, subassemblies, and systems.
  4. Conduct tests and report data in the prescribed format, using predetermined methods, sequences, and setups to inspect or test specific equipment or products.
  5. Follow all program and site security requirements.
